George Markham is deeply in love with Phyllis Webster, the daughter of his banking partner; but has failed to make Phyllis respond. At the beach, she falls in love with a handsome young lifeguard. At the beach, she falls in love with a handsome young lifeguard. Markham unaware of this, asks Phyllis to marry him and she refuses. She marries the lifeguard and this angers her father, hut his love for his daughter overcomes his desire to punish them, and he writes telling her to come home with her husband. Things go well for a time, but Bob, too prosperous, starts upon the downward track. He leaves his wife much alone, to the indignation of her father and of Markham. Soon, he becomes enamoured of the notorious Madame Zigoletti, a contortionist. She leads him on and soon has him almost completely in her power. Markham sees him with her and expostulates, but is told to mind his own business. In the solitude of his room, Markham thinks the matter out and acts upon his decision. Knowing that Webster has put detectives on Bob's track, he goes to the Madame and forces himself upon her. In a talk with her he soon finds out that it is the money she wants and not the man. He offers her a check to give up Bob, so that he may return to his sorrowing wife. She consents, but they are interrupted by Bob, who arrives in an auto coat and cap and who tries to undo the arrangement made. He soon sees that this woman has made a cat's paw of him, and it brings him to his senses. Markham hears the detectives coming, and he forces Bob into an inner room, and when they enter they are surprised to find the man of irreproachable character in the room instead of their quarry. He tells them they have made a mistake and quietly taking Bob's coat and hat, goes. Bob returns to his wife, quite cared. He accepts the other man's sacrifice; and Mr. Webster, surprised and shocked at what he thinks is the moral depravity of his partner, forces him to resign and with a wry smile and the feeling of satisfaction that he has done signal service to the woman he loves, poor Markham drops out of sight and fights his battle out alone. Written by Moving Picture World synopsis See less
